Transmission Cooler Recommendations For a 2021 Ford Bronco
Question:
planning to the factory heat exchanger in my 2021 bronco 10r60 and replace it with an air to oil one which will be mounted in front of the radiator. This is a diy project as I haven't found any kits to do this. Why because the trans heats up to 240dg and higher when slow up hill going and driving in low range in deep snow. I know this common practice in Australia with ford rangers. Also talked to my local ford dealer shop foreman and he didn't see a problem with this as the trans has an internal thermostat. All that said what size cooler would you recommend and what type, fin plate or tube type.
asked by: GORDON H
Expert Reply:
Personally I feel the plate fin coolers are superior and the Derale # D13503 will be large enough for your 2021 Ford Bronco. If you are wanting a cooler with a fan we do have the Flex-a-lite # FLX600029. This may be better in situations where you are driving rather slow since the fan can push air through the cooler to help lower the temperature of the transmission fluid.
